Financial assets are classified and measured at amortised cost when the contractual terms give rise on specified dates to cash flows that are solely payments of principal and interest (the SPPI criterion) and the assets are held in a business model whose objective is to hold them in order to collect contractual cash flows. The business model test requires an entity to determine whether its business model for financial assets is to either (a) hold the instruments with the intention to collect the contractual cash flows over their life or (b) sell the instruments to realize a profit or loss.
